Drumry train station is equipped with several amenities aimed at making your journey as smooth as possible. The ticket office operates from 06:45 to 21:03 from Monday to Saturday, and you can also find a ticket machine for purchasing and collecting pre-booked tickets. With accessible ticket machines and induction loops, the station is considerate of accessibility needs, although it lacks accessible toilets and parking facilities.
As a Category B2 station, Drumry offers partial step-free access with level entry to platforms and a connecting footbridge, though caution is advised due to the gap between trains and platforms. While there are no lounges or refreshment facilities, seating areas are available for your comfort.
Drumry station connects efficiently with various local transport options. For those in need of a ride beyond the train, nearby bus services can be accessed with pick-up points along Onslow Road. For more specific information, travelers are encouraged to check resources such as what3words for specific bus stops.
Taxis can also be hired through TrainTaxi, ensuring swift travel to additional destinations around the city. With such connections, Drumry serves as a vital link to both the heart of Glasgow and the surrounding area.

While Hillington East station may not boast an array of luxurious amenities, it offers the essential services needed for a smooth journey. The ticket office is operational from Monday to Saturday between 07:10 and 14:14, where you can collect tickets you've bought online. However, it's worth noting that this station does not offer ticket machines or smartcard issuance, though there are smartcard validators available for ease of travel.
The station offers partial step-free access, making it relatively accommodating for travelers with mobility challenges. Platform access varies, with a ramp to platform 1 and level access to platform 2, connected by a footbridge. Keep in mind the stepping distance when boarding trains might be a bit more challenging here. Unfortunately, amenities such as public Wi-Fi, refreshments, and restrooms are not available, which is something to consider when planning your visit.
Should you need to continue your journey by bus or taxi, Hillington East offers several convenient transportation links. Bus services pick up from Carnegie Road, and for more details on schedules, you can visit Traveline Scotland or dial their hotline. Although taxis are not directly available at the station, you can find operator details on TrainTaxi to plan your pick-up.
